Abstract
Quality by Design(QbD) is a new concept for achieving product quality control, and it plays an important guiding role in the design of drug synthesis routes and process optimization.Currently, there is no report on integrating the QbD concept into the teaching practice of drug synthesis process courses.The teaching team demonstrates the guiding role of the QbD concept in the synthesis route design and process optimization of active pharmaceutical ingredients(APIs) through concrete examples, following the evolution of quality control from “end product inspection, production process control, to product design/research stage control”.Additionally, using Problem-Based Learning(PBL),students gain a deep understanding of the practical significance of QbD in ensuring the production stability and quality of pharmaceuticals.This approach stimulates students’ innovation and teamwork spirit and provides valuable experience for cultivating master’s degree students in pharmacy.
